Yang Dawei, a 44-year-old father of two, has drawn more than 600 drawings and made more than 200 videos to explain ancient Chinese architecture. Yang Dawei was a designer who participated in the design of the uniform of the synchronized swimming team at the 2008 Olympic Games.

He feels that his goal is being achieved little by little, more and more people see the beauty of traditional Chinese art, and ancient buildings are gradually changing from "unpopular" to unpopular. Some fans called Yang's father's video account a "children's version" of the encyclopedia of ancient Chinese Architecture.
